This repository was archived by the owner on Nov 7, 2022. It is now read-only.
Commit a1ae003
authored
Add all memory barrier variants (#50)
The Arm A-profile A64 Instruction Set Architecture[0] specifies many
memory barrier variants. In the 2022-09 version of the document, they
are in pages 348 and 351 for the DMB and DSB respectively.
The cortex-a crate only supports SY, ISH and ISHST currently. Add the
rest.
[0] https://developer.arm.com/documentation/ddi0602/1 parent ecdb489 commit a1ae003
1 file changed
+19
-1
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
55 | 55 | | |
56 | 56 | | |
57 | 57 | | |
| 58 | + | |
| 59 | + | |
58 | 60 | | |
59 | 61 | | |
| 62 | + | |
| 63 | + | |
| 64 | + | |
| 65 | + | |
| 66 | + | |
| 67 | + | |
| 68 | + | |
60 | 69 | | |
| 70 | + | |
| 71 | + | |
| 72 | + | |
61 | 73 | | |
62 | 74 | | |
63 | | - | |
| 75 | + | |
| 76 | + | |
| 77 | + | |
| 78 | + | |
| 79 | + | |
| 80 | + | |
| 81 | + | |
64 | 82 | | |
65 | 83 | | |
66 | 84 | | |
| |||
0 commit comments